The center Z(C) of a spherical fusion category C (over an arbitrary commutative ring) is modular. We give an algorithm for computing the Reshetikhin-Turaev invariant defined with Z(C). It is based on Hopf diagrams and an explicit description of the structure of the coend of Z(C).

We classify all fusion categories for a given set of fusion rules with three simple object types. If a conjecture of Ostrik is true, our classification completes the classification of fusion categories with three simple object types. We show that once-extended anomalous 3-dimensional topological quantum field theories valued in the 2-category of k-linear categories are in canonical bijection with modular tensor categories equipped with a square root of the global dimension in each factor.

A p-periodic 3-manifold is a 3-manifold that admits a Z_{p}-action whose fixed point set is a circle. We give a congruence relates the quantum invariant of a p-periodic 3-manifold associated to any modular category over an integrally closed ground ring and the corresponding quantum invariant of its orbit space.
